Data not appending in dataset through python - outside dss

Hi,

I am trying to append the data in my current dataset.

Tried with all method (write_row_dict, write_tuple, write_dataframe).

While executing its shows 1 rows successfully written, but when I go and check dataiku application and check dataset only one row available.

Can any one guide on this ? how to resolve this ?

Hello,

If you're using a Python Recipe in the flow you may want to try setting the output dataset to 'Append instead of overwrite' under 'Inputs/Outputs'. This will add new rows to the output dataset every time the recipe is run instead of overwriting the data. 

Screen Shot 2021-01-26 at 2.08.30 PM.png

You can also use a Pandas data frame append mode in your Python code to append data: https://pandas.pydata.org/pandas-docs/stable/reference/api/pandas.DataFrame.append.html. Since we can directly write a dataframe to a dataset in DSS, we can append the new rows to the dataframe in the Python code and then write that dataframe to the dataset. I've included a small sample below that illustrates this. It takes a dataset (test_csv_df) and then appends it to itself in a separate dataframe. The appended data dataframe is then written back to another dataset in DSS.
